The FIFINE AmpliGame SC3 is a compact, USB-C powered gaming audio mixer featuring a professional XLR microphone input with 48V phantom power, four independent audio channels with smooth volume faders, and intuitive front-panel mute and monitor controls. Designed for streamers, podcasters, and content creators, it offers built-in voice effects, customizable sound buttons, and vibrant RGB lighting to enhance both audio quality and visual appeal—all in a plug-and-play package compatible with Mac and Windows.

A Beginner Audio Mixer for people with a XLR microphone
The second Fifine product I purchase and so far been happen with this audio mixer. I previously used a behringer u20 audio interface that starting having connection issues with the microphone. Switch to this audio mixer which as an XLR input that my microphone connects and everything works perfectly. Didnt really the instructions as everything is pretty much plug and play. Therese voice pitching and custom sound effects which are pretty gimmicky, cool and funny to use as a first demonstration but would probably never use again. The RGB is nice, you can rotate between different colors, but thatch about it. You cannot individually select the colors of each of the buttons, so you can only use the preset ones. I did have an issue were the RGB stopped working. I fixed this buy changing the USB port it was on to another on the motherboard and it started working again. I suspect it was because another USB device was pulling more power and the motherboard couldn't deliver enough to the mixer. Another thing is that there is only one cable you need to plug in to the computer, no need for a separate cable to power the mixer. Other than that, its been holding good so far, if you can find a sale on when you can buy this I would recommend. It doesnt have a lot of features, so if you want to connect and XLR microphone and have a bit of control and some RGB then this is a good device to have.

A Mixed Experience with the FIFINE Gaming Audio Mixer
I recently acquired the FIFINE Gaming Audio Mixer, hoping it would elevate my streaming setup without breaking the bank. While it has its merits, my experience has been somewhat mixed. On the plus side, the affordability of this mixer is a significant draw. It's a budget-friendly option that offers some features usually found in more expensive units. The RGB lighting adds a bit of flair to my streaming setup, which is a nice touch. Setting up the FIFINE Audio Mixer was relatively straightforward, and it worked seamlessly with my PC. The controls are intuitive, and the knobs have a satisfying feel when adjusting audio levels. The multiple inputs and outputs are helpful for managing various audio sources, which is a big advantage for streamers. However, there are some aspects where this mixer falls short. The audio quality, while decent, isn't exceptional. I noticed a slight amount of background noise, especially when pushing the gain levels. The preamps, though serviceable, could be improved for crisper and cleaner sound. This might not be a deal-breaker for casual streamers, but it could be a concern for those aiming for top-notch audio quality. The RGB lighting, while visually appealing, isn't very customizable. I would have appreciated more control over the lighting effects to match my personal preferences and setup theme. Additionally, I encountered some issues with driver compatibility, which caused occasional glitches and dropouts during streaming sessions. It's frustrating when the audio suddenly cuts out, and I hope the manufacturer can address this in future updates. In summary, the FIFINE Gaming Audio Mixer is a decent option for streamers on a budget. It provides several useful features and is relatively easy to set up. However, the audio quality, RGB lighting customization, and driver compatibility need improvement. If you're looking for an affordable mixer and can overlook these shortcomings, it might be worth considering, but there are better options available for those willing to invest a bit more in their streaming setup.

I love this little mixer, it's one of the go-to tools in my studio.
This mixer is perfect for putting on your desk and controlling speakers and headphones mixing multiple inputs. It's got a lot of tricks up its sleeve. First, it's a great audio interface. You can plug the usb into a computer and play sound out through this mixer into speakers or headphones. Second, it's got a mic preamp on it that supplies phantom power. That means if you're doing podcasts or the like, you can literally use any mic you want. Now granted, the mic preamp on this inexpensive unit is not going to be the best in the world, but if you want to move into the realm of pro audio, just put another zero on the end of everything you buy. The mic pre is fine for the money. I don't use the lights or the voice changers, or the other bells and whistles, but they're definitely fun and could be used artistically. The one caveat for this isn't really an issue with the product but more the use you put it to; it is also the reason I gave this unit three stars for beginners. This is strictly for audio inputs, so you can attach a headset with mic, but it has to be the old style with a four conductor 1/8" phone plug. Far as I can tell, there's no way to use a USB or bluetooth device. However, you shouldn't need to. Those can be plugged into you PC or tablet directly, but then it becomes an issue of learning how to route the sound in Windows or Android to achieve your sound goals, and it depends heavily on what platform you're using for streaming or recording as to whether you can get the config you need in this way. I use OBS, which provides ultimate flexibility for audio and video, but there are simpler systems out there. Then there's the XLR jack. That's the round three conductor jack on the back. You can also plug a 1/4" TRS phone plug into it. There are, broadly, two kinds of mics, condenser and dynamic. They act differently and have different needs. This jack takes something with a very low signal and puts it through the mic preamp to produce a line level signal (which is the level a "line in" jack expects.) The mics and the cables are generally sold separately and there are further complications as well.
